**Ticket #887 — Deploybot staging env misconfigured for plugin sandbox**

External plugin authors testing against the Deploybot sandbox are seeing empty deploy-status responses. Root cause: the sandbox environment file was copied from an older template that predates the plugin gateway, so the credential the gateway uses to authenticate plugin callbacks is missing entirely. Plugins load, but every status query is silently rejected upstream. To restore correct behavior, the sandbox env file must include the following line:

sealed setting: LEDGER_TOKEN20=6148d35bbb480b0ab79e

Rotated the release signing material for Tidewrack, the orphaned-resource sweeper, following the scheduled quarterly rotation. The previous key has been revoked in the trust store; builds signed with it will fail verification after the grace window closes on the next minor release. No sweeper logic changed in this entry—reap intervals, resource matchers, and dry-run defaults are untouched. Release managers should re-pin verification configs in the promotion pipeline before cutting v2.9. The new signing key is as follows.

deploy key for fafof-yaguf: bky4_zHj6

**Q3 Planning — Sales Leads Only**

New subscription tier ("Atlas Plus") launches mid-quarter. Pricing sits between Core and Enterprise. Target: 400 upgrades by quarter close. Pilot accounts in the Ostermark region convert first. Comp plan unchanged; accelerators apply. Training deck from Priya's team lands next week. Do not pre-announce to accounts. Context on the broader strategy behind this tier follows in the confidential note below.

board note of tagug-hahag: Praionax Logistics is in early talks to buy Julaxek Group for about $36.3 million. The Julmir launch date is March 1, and nothing goes to the press before then.

Break-glass access — Keyturn reset-flow revamp. Reviewers approving changes to the new password reset flow may need emergency access if the token service rejects all reset links post-deploy. Break-glass unlocks the Lockhaven admin console for 20 minutes, letting you re-enable the legacy flow. All actions are logged and reviewed by the Verrow security team. To initiate, enter the recovery passphrase listed below.

unlock words, hahaf-fajeg: quenmir-belius